mes系统需要的数据库

首页 / 常见问题 / 低代码开发 / mes系统需要的数据库
作者:数据管理平台 发布时间:02-11 09:46 浏览量:7474
logo
织信企业级低代码开发平台
提供表单、流程、仪表盘、API等功能,非IT用户可通过设计表单来收集数据,设计流程来进行业务协作,使用仪表盘来进行数据分析与展示,IT用户可通过API集成第三方系统平台数据。
免费试用

MES系统需要的数据库主要包括以下几个方面:1、关系型数据库;2、NoSQL数据库;3、时序数据库;4、专用数据库。其中,关系型数据库是MES系统中应用最广泛的一种数据库类型。关系型数据库通过表格来存储和管理数据,支持SQL查询语言,具有良好的数据一致性和完整性。常见的关系型数据库包括MySQL、Oracle、SQL Server等。

一、关系型数据库

关系型数据库是MES系统中最常见的一种数据库类型,主要用于存储结构化数据。其优势包括:

  1. 数据一致性和完整性:关系型数据库通过事务机制保证数据的一致性和完整性。
  2. 强大的查询能力:支持SQL查询语言,能够进行复杂的数据查询和分析。
  3. 广泛的支持和文档:有丰富的社区支持和官方文档,方便开发和维护。

常见的关系型数据库有:

数据库类型

特点

例子

MySQL

开源、性能高、使用广泛

MySQL Community Edition

Oracle

商业化、功能强大、适用于大规模应用

Oracle Database

SQL Server

微软开发、与Windows系统集成度高

Microsoft SQL Server

PostgreSQL

开源、支持复杂查询、扩展性强

PostgreSQL

二、NoSQL数据库

NoSQL数据库适用于存储和处理非结构化和半结构化数据,主要优势包括:

  1. 高扩展性:NoSQL数据库通常具有良好的横向扩展能力,适合大规模数据处理。
  2. 灵活的数据模型:支持文档、键值对、列族、图形等多种数据模型。
  3. 性能优越:在处理大数据和高并发访问时,性能表现优异。

常见的NoSQL数据库有:

数据库类型

特点

例子

文档数据库

以文档形式存储数据,灵活性高

MongoDB, CouchDB

键值数据库

通过键值对存储数据,查询速度快

Redis, DynamoDB

列族数据库

适合存储大规模数据,查询效率高

HBase, Cassandra

图数据库

适合处理关系复杂的数据

Neo4j, ArangoDB

三、时序数据库

时序数据库是专门用于处理时间序列数据的数据库,主要优势包括:

  1. 高效的时间序列数据存储和查询:时序数据库在处理时间序列数据时具有高效的存储和查询能力。
  2. 数据压缩和归档:能够对历史数据进行压缩和归档,节省存储空间。
  3. 实时分析和监控:支持实时数据分析和监控,适用于工业物联网和智能制造场景。

常见的时序数据库有:

数据库类型

特点

例子

InfluxDB

开源、性能高、支持SQL查询

InfluxDB

TimescaleDB

基于PostgreSQL构建,兼容SQL查询

TimescaleDB

OpenTSDB

基于HBase,适合大规模分布式数据存储

OpenTSDB

Prometheus

开源、支持多种数据源、适用于监控系统

Prometheus

四、专用数据库

针对MES系统中的特定需求,还可能使用一些专用数据库,如:

  1. 实时数据库:用于处理实时数据,支持高频数据采集和处理。
  2. 嵌入式数据库:用于嵌入到设备中,进行本地数据存储和处理。
  3. 分布式数据库:适用于分布式系统和大规模数据存储,支持高可用性和高可靠性。

常见的专用数据库有:

数据库类型

特点

例子

实时数据库

高性能、低延迟,适合实时数据处理

RTI Connext DDS, eXtremeDB

嵌入式数据库

轻量级、高效,适合嵌入式系统

SQLite, Berkeley DB

分布式数据库

高可用性、扩展性,适合大规模数据存储

CockroachDB, YugabyteDB

总结

选择合适的数据库对于MES系统的成功至关重要。一般来说,关系型数据库由于其数据一致性和强大的查询能力,是MES系统的首选。然而,针对特定需求,NoSQL数据库时序数据库专用数据库也可以发挥重要作用。

在实际应用中,可以根据具体情况选择合适的数据库类型,甚至组合使用多种数据库,以满足不同的数据存储和处理需求。了解各类数据库的特点和优势,有助于更好地设计和优化MES系统的架构。

对于需要快速上手的用户,可以使用织信,它提供了丰富的功能和易用的界面,能够有效地管理和分析数据。织信官网:https://www.informat.cn/(或直接右上角申请体验)fnuw2;

希望通过本文的介绍,您对MES系统需要的数据库有了更加清晰的了解,能够在实际项目中选择和应用合适的数据库解决方案。

相关问答FAQs:

MES系统需要的数据库有哪些?

MES(制造执行系统)是连接企业生产过程与管理决策的重要系统。为了有效支持MES的功能,通常需要多种类型的数据库。首先,关系型数据库是最常用的选择,如MySQL、Oracle和SQL Server。这些数据库能够存储结构化数据,支持复杂的查询和事务处理,适合存储生产计划、工艺路线、物料清单等信息。

此外,非关系型数据库也在某些情况下变得越来越重要,特别是当需要处理大量非结构化数据时。例如,MongoDB和Cassandra等NoSQL数据库可以存储实时生产数据、设备状态和传感器数据等。这些数据的灵活性和可扩展性使得它们在现代制造环境中变得不可或缺。

在某些情况下,企业还可能使用数据仓库解决方案来汇总和分析来自不同来源的数据。数据仓库如Amazon Redshift和Google BigQuery能够支持复杂的分析和报表功能,有助于企业在决策过程中获得更深入的洞察。

综合来看,MES系统的数据库选型需要考虑企业的具体需求、数据类型、处理能力以及未来的扩展性。选择合适的数据库可以大大提升MES系统的效率和可靠性。

MES系统数据库的主要功能是什么?

MES系统数据库的主要功能体现在多个方面。首先,它负责存储和管理生产过程中产生的大量数据,包括生产计划、工艺参数、设备状态、质量检测结果等。通过有效的数据存储和管理,企业能够实时监控生产状态,及时发现和解决问题。

其次,数据库支持数据的快速检索和查询。这对于实时生产监控和数据分析至关重要。MES系统通常需要快速响应用户的查询请求,以便操作人员和管理人员能够迅速获取所需的信息,做出相应的决策。

再者,数据库还支持数据的整合与分析。通过将来自不同生产环节的数据整合到一个统一的平台,企业可以进行全面的分析,识别生产瓶颈、优化工艺流程,从而提高生产效率和产品质量。

此外,数据库的安全性和可靠性也是至关重要的。MES系统中的数据通常涉及企业的核心生产信息,因此需要采取措施确保数据的安全性和完整性,防止数据丢失或被篡改。

综上所述,MES系统数据库的主要功能不仅仅是存储数据,更在于提高生产效率、支持决策分析和确保数据安全。

如何选择适合MES系统的数据库?

选择适合MES系统的数据库需要考虑多个因素。首先,企业的规模和生产类型是关键因素。大规模制造企业可能需要更强大的数据库解决方案,如Oracle或SQL Server,以支持高并发的操作和复杂的查询。而小型企业或初创公司可能会选择开源数据库,如MySQL或PostgreSQL,以降低成本。

其次,数据类型和处理需求也很重要。如果企业主要处理结构化数据,关系型数据库可能是最佳选择。但如果需要处理大量的实时数据或非结构化数据,NoSQL数据库如MongoDB可能更合适。此外,数据库的扩展性也需要考虑,企业在未来可能会面临数据量增长的挑战,因此选择一个易于扩展的数据库是明智之举。

另外,数据库的安全性和支持服务也是选择时的重要考量因素。企业需要确保所选数据库提供足够的安全特性,如数据加密、访问控制和备份恢复功能。同时,良好的技术支持和社区资源可以帮助企业在使用过程中解决潜在问题。

最后,企业还需考虑与现有系统的兼容性。如果MES系统需要与其他系统(如ERP、PLM等)进行数据交换,确保数据库的兼容性将会减少集成的复杂性。

在综合考虑这些因素后,企业可以做出更合理的数据库选择,从而为MES系统的顺利实施和运行打下坚实的基础。

推荐100+企业管理系统模板免费使用>>>无需下载,在线安装:
地址:https://www.informat.cn/(或直接右上角申请体验)7wtn5;

版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系邮箱:hopper@cornerstone365.cn 处理,核实后本网站将在24小时内删除。

最近更新

低代码视图模型:《低代码视图模型设计》
02-13 11:34
VueDraggable低代码容器组件:《VueDraggable低代码组件》
02-13 11:34
Node.js VM低代码:《Node.js VM低代码开发》
02-13 11:34
低代码平台排名前十名:《低代码平台排名》
02-13 11:34
哪个低代码平台更好用:《优质低代码平台推荐》
02-13 11:34
Java低代码平台好学吗:《Java低代码平台学习指南》
02-13 11:34
Java低代码开发平台:《Java低代码开发平台》
02-13 11:34
低代码私有化:《低代码平台私有化部署》
02-13 11:34
低代码平台产品介绍:《低代码平台产品解析》
02-13 11:34

立即开启你的数字化管理

用心为每一位用户提供专业的数字化解决方案及业务咨询

  • 深圳市基石协作科技有限公司
  • 地址:深圳市南山区科技中一路大族激光科技中心909室
  • 座机:400-185-5850
  • 手机:137-1379-6908
  • 邮箱:sales@cornerstone365.cn
  • 微信公众号二维码

© copyright 2019-2024. 织信INFORMAT 深圳市基石协作科技有限公司 版权所有 | 粤ICP备15078182号

前往Gitee仓库
微信公众号二维码
咨询织信数字化顾问获取最新资料
数字化咨询热线
400-185-5850
申请预约演示
立即与行业专家交流